Definition
醉 (zuì) means 'drunk, intoxicated' from alcohol; it is a verb describing the physical state after drinking. 陶醉 (táo zuì) is a different emotion — being deeply absorbed in a pleasant experience (music, scenery), not related to alcohol. 晕 (yūn) means dizzy or faint, which can happen from illness or motion, not from drinking.
verb
to be drunkintoxicated
